Credit for Online Classes?
Massive Open Online Classes have been getting a lot of attention. Last month, as reported by the Chronicle for Higher Education, the American Council on Education, the leading umbrella group for higher education, announced that college students could be eligible for credit by passing five online offerings by Coursera, a Silicon Valley provider of online education. And last week, a California legislator introduced a bill calling for development of 50 online classes as potential substitutes for the hard-to-get core courses required for graduation at UC, Cal State and community colleges. MOOCs for credit is controversial, and it could shift the ground under higher education.

Get Money for College
Attention aspiring ambassadors: The winner of the American Foreign Service National High School Essay Contest will win $2,500, plus tuition for a semester at sea and a meeting with the U.S. Secretary of State. You must submit a 1,000- to 1,250-word essay on diplomatic relations and foreign policy. Deadline: April 15, 2013.
